TEngine版本升级指南:如何平滑迁移到最新版本
TEngine版本升级指南如何平滑迁移到最新版本【免费下载链接】TEngineUnity 商用级别开发框架原生内置 AI 工作流支持集成 HybridCLR 高性能热更、Obfuz 代码混淆加固、YooAssets 企业级资源管理方案构建高效、安全、可扩展的工业化开发底座。项目地址: https://gitcode.com/gh_mirrors/teng/TEngineTEngine作为Unity商用级别开发框架原生内置AI工作流支持集成HybridCLR高性能热更、Obfuz代码混淆加固、YooAssets企业级资源管理方案构建高效、安全、可扩展的工业化开发底座。本指南将详细介绍如何平滑迁移到TEngine最新版本让你的项目轻松享受框架升级带来的强大功能与性能提升。为什么要升级TEngineTEngine团队持续对框架进行优化和迭代每个新版本都会带来诸多改进包括但不限于性能优化提升资源加载速度和运行效率功能增强新增AI工作流支持等实用功能稳定性提升修复已知bug增强框架稳定性安全性加固加强代码混淆和安全防护及时升级TEngine可以让你的项目保持竞争力充分利用最新的技术成果。升级前的准备工作在开始升级之前请确保完成以下准备工作备份项目文件升级前务必备份整个项目以防升级过程中出现意外情况。你可以通过以下命令克隆项目进行备份git clone https://gitcode.com/gh_mirrors/teng/TEngine检查系统环境确保你的开发环境满足TEngine最新版本的要求Unity版本建议使用Unity 2020.3或更高版本操作系统Windows、macOS或Linux均可阅读更新日志详细阅读TEngine的更新日志了解新版本的变化和可能存在的不兼容问题。更新日志位于项目根目录下的CHANGELOG.md。快速升级步骤下载最新版本从官方仓库获取TEngine最新版本的代码git pull origin main运行升级脚本TEngine提供了便捷的升级脚本只需双击运行根目录下的update-tengine.bat文件脚本将自动完成大部分升级工作。解决依赖问题升级完成后打开Unity项目可能会出现一些依赖问题。此时需要打开Package Manager更新相关依赖包重新导入TEngine资源解决可能出现的编译错误常见问题及解决方案编译错误升级后可能会出现一些编译错误这通常是由于API变化引起的。你可以在Unity的Console窗口中查看详细的错误信息。常见的编译错误及解决方法找不到命名空间检查是否缺少必要的引用方法不存在查阅更新日志了解API变化修改相关代码类型不匹配调整参数类型使其与新API匹配资源加载问题如果升级后出现资源加载失败的情况可以尝试以下解决方法清理资源缓存在TEngine工具菜单中选择清理资源缓存重新构建资源使用YooAssets重新构建资源包检查资源路径确保资源路径正确无误运行时异常如果项目能够编译通过但运行时出现异常可以查看详细的错误日志检查是否有未升级的模块尝试在安全模式下运行项目升级后的验证升级完成后需要进行全面的测试确保项目能够正常运行功能测试逐一测试项目的各项功能确保没有因升级而受到影响。特别关注以下模块热更新功能测试HybridCLR热更新是否正常工作资源管理验证YooAssets资源加载是否正常AI工作流检查AI相关功能是否正常运行性能测试对比升级前后的性能指标包括帧率确保帧率稳定内存占用检查内存使用情况加载时间测试资源加载速度多平台测试如果项目需要发布到多个平台务必在所有目标平台上进行测试包括WindowsWin64-RunSuccessed.pngAndroidAndroid-RunSuccessed.pngiOSIphone-RunSuccessed.pngWebGLWebGL-RunSuccessed.png总结通过本指南你应该能够顺利将项目升级到TEngine最新版本。升级过程中遇到的大多数问题都可以通过查阅文档或社区支持来解决。TEngine团队致力于为开发者提供稳定、高效的开发框架定期升级可以让你的项目始终保持最佳状态。如果你在升级过程中遇到任何问题欢迎查阅官方文档或加入社区讨论获取更多帮助。【免费下载链接】TEngineUnity 商用级别开发框架原生内置 AI 工作流支持集成 HybridCLR 高性能热更、Obfuz 代码混淆加固、YooAssets 企业级资源管理方案构建高效、安全、可扩展的工业化开发底座。项目地址: https://gitcode.com/gh_mirrors/teng/TEngine创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考